The size of Botanic Ridge is approximately 6.2 square kilometres. It has 19 parks covering nearly 18.4% of total area. The population of Botanic Ridge in 2016 was 3919 people. By 2021 the population was 6739 showing a population growth of 72.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Botanic Ridge is 0-9 years. Households in Botanic Ridge are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Botanic Ridge work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 86.80% of the homes in Botanic Ridge were owner-occupied compared with 91.90% in 2016.
